Processing Power

The Xeon Gold 6330N packs 28 cores / 56 threads, while the Core i7-13700 offers 16 cores / 24 threads — the Xeon Gold 6330N has 12 more cores. Boost clocks reach 3.4 GHz on the Xeon Gold 6330N versus 5.2 GHz on the Core i7-13700 — a 41.9% clock advantage for the Core i7-13700 (base: 2.2 GHz vs 2.1 GHz). The Core i7-13700 is built on the Raptor Lake-S (2023−2024) architecture. In PassMark, the Xeon Gold 6330N scores 36,360 against the Core i7-13700's 36,230 — a 0.4% lead for the Xeon Gold 6330N. L3 cache: 42 MB on the Xeon Gold 6330N vs 30 MB (total) on the Core i7-13700.

Memory & Platform

The Xeon Gold 6330N uses the LGA4189 socket (PCIe 4.0), while the Core i7-13700 uses LGA1700 (PCIe 5.0) — making them incompatible on the same motherboard. Maximum memory speed reaches 2667 on the Xeon Gold 6330N versus DDR5-5600 on the Core i7-13700 — the Xeon Gold 6330N supports 199.3% faster memory, which can translate to measurable gains in memory-sensitive workloads. The Xeon Gold 6330N supports up to 6144 of RAM compared to 192 GB 187.9% more capacity for professional workloads. Memory channels: 8 (Xeon Gold 6330N) vs 2 (Core i7-13700). PCIe lanes: 64 (Xeon Gold 6330N) vs 20 (Core i7-13700) — the Xeon Gold 6330N offers 44 more lanes for additional GPUs or NVMe drives. Chipset compatibility: C621A (Xeon Gold 6330N) and Z790,B760 (Core i7-13700).

Advanced Features

Neither processor supports overclocking. Both support AVX-512 instructions, benefiting scientific computing, AI inference, and encryption workloads. Both support VT-x, VT-d virtualization. The Core i7-13700 includes integrated graphics (UHD Graphics 770), while the Xeon Gold 6330N requires a dedicated GPU. Direct competitor: Xeon Gold 6330N rivals EPYC 7413.
